In today's digital age, mathematical expressions are used extensively in various fields, from science and engineering to finance and economics. The way these expressions are simplified and evaluated has become a crucial aspect of problem-solving, and one fundamental concept plays a pivotal role: Pemdas. This abbreviation stands for "Parentheses, Exponents, Multiplication and Division, and Addition and Subtraction," representing a set of rules for simplifying mathematical expressions. Recently, Pemdas has been gaining attention in the US, particularly among students and professionals looking to brush up on their math skills. Can I use Pemdas for complex equations?
The correct order of operations in Pemdas is Parentheses, Exponents, Multiplication and Division, and Addition and Subtraction.
